Market Drivers: Factors Fueling Growth

Several key factors are driving the growth of the recycling water filtration market. First, regulatory frameworks and environmental guidelines across countries are becoming stricter, encouraging industries to adopt efficient water treatment solutions. Governments and environmental agencies are enforcing limits on water discharge and contamination, which has prompted businesses to implement recycling and filtration systems to remain compliant.

Second, the increasing costs associated with freshwater procurement and wastewater disposal are motivating industries to adopt recycling technologies. By treating and reusing water, organizations can significantly reduce operational costs, particularly in sectors such as textiles, chemicals, food and beverage, and power generation, which consume vast amounts of water daily.

Third, technological advancements in filtration methods, including membrane filtration, reverse osmosis, ultrafiltration, and activated carbon systems, have made recycling water processes more efficient and economically viable. These technologies can remove a wide range of contaminants, including suspended solids, dissolved salts, heavy metals, and organic compounds, ensuring water quality suitable for various applications.

Lastly, growing awareness of sustainability and corporate social responsibility has encouraged companies to adopt eco-friendly water management practices. Recycled water not only reduces environmental impact but also enhances a company’s reputation among stakeholders and consumers who value sustainable operations.

Market Segmentation: Applications and Technologies

The recycling water filtration market can be segmented based on application, technology, and end-user industries.

Applications include industrial water recycling, municipal water treatment, agricultural water reuse, and residential water filtration. Industrial water recycling is one of the largest segments, driven by heavy water consumption and strict regulatory compliance. Municipal water treatment and agricultural reuse are gaining traction as cities and farms seek sustainable alternatives to reduce freshwater usage.

Technologies play a pivotal role in shaping the market. Membrane-based filtration, including reverse osmosis and ultrafiltration, is widely adopted due to its ability to remove both particulate and dissolved contaminants. Activated carbon filtration is used to remove organic compounds, chlorine, and odors. Additionally, advanced oxidation processes and sediment filtration provide complementary solutions to enhance water quality for specific applications.

End-user industries include power generation, chemical manufacturing, food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, and municipal water utilities. The food and beverage industry, in particular, has increasingly adopted water recycling systems to ensure hygiene, reduce water costs, and comply with stringent safety standards. Power plants and chemical industries, due to their high water demand, represent significant opportunities for market growth.

Challenges and Opportunities

Despite its potential, the recycling water filtration market faces certain challenges. High initial investment costs for advanced filtration systems and the complexity of maintaining these systems can deter small and medium-sized enterprises from adoption. Additionally, varying water quality and the need for customized solutions for specific industries may pose technical challenges.

However, these challenges also present opportunities for innovation. Companies are investing in modular, cost-effective, and energy-efficient filtration systems to make water recycling accessible to a broader range of users. Smart water management solutions, integrated with IoT and real-time monitoring, are emerging as a significant growth area, enabling predictive maintenance, optimizing energy consumption, and ensuring consistent water quality.
